Aeris Rio 2mm Men's Shorty Wetsuit - Comfort, durability and no-nonsense function at an incredible value. The athletic cut leg ends just above the knee, providing unparalleled protection agains coral custs and stings. By freeing the leg below the knee, Rio Shorties are ideal for many other watersports activities besides diving.
Mares Tropic Shorty Men's Wetsuit - This 2.5mm suit is the ideal choice for warmer environments. Also ideal for multiple surface water sports like snorkeling, surfing, or skiing. The Tricore technology makes these suits durable, quick drying, warm, and comfortable.
Aeris Rio .5mm Neoprene Men's Full Wetsuit - For water so warm and mild you're tempted to dive au naturel, but you still want full protection from the sun and from any scrapes with coral, sand or dive gear. The Rio .5mm Neoprene jumpsuit allows you total freedom, flexibility, comfort, and protection.
